About this opportunity

The NASA Postdoctoral Program (NPP) offers unique research opportunities to highly-talented scientists to engage in ongoing NASA research projects at a NASA Center, NASA Headquarters, or at a NASA-affiliated research institute. These one- to three-year fellowships are competitive and are designed to advance NASA's missions in space science, Earth science, aeronautics, space operations, exploration systems, and astrobiology. This specific opportunity focuses on laser-based flow measurements in high enthalpy ground test facilities at NASA Ames Research Center. The design and post-flight analysis of thermal protection systems for planetary entry vehicles relies heavily on computational modeling, and this research will help validate these models through ground testing. The project will focus on femtosecond laser electronic excitation and tagging (FLEET) for studying flow velocity and two photon absorption laser induced fluorescence (TALIF) for studying species concentrations. The postdoctoral fellow will participate in implementing and operating the FLEET and TALIF systems at an arc jet and potentially a shock tube, lead data acquisition, data analysis, and interpretation of results from these systems. This opportunity requires hands-on implementation and operation of laser diagnostics with an in-person on-site work schedule at Moffett Field, CA.
